Introduction
Historically, business transformation was often a reactive, project-based endeavor. Today, it is a proactive, continuous, and holistic strategic discipline. The most significant differentiator between successful and stalled transformations is the role of data. In the hands of a Managing Director, data evolves from a mere reporting tool into a strategic asset, providing a deep understanding of market shifts, customer behaviors, and operational efficiencies. However, leading a data-driven transformation presents unique challenges: overcoming legacy mindsets, building new technical capabilities, and ensuring a human-centered approach to change. This course recognizes that at the Managing Director level, the focus must shift from tactical implementation to strategic orchestration. We will move beyond the technical aspects of data science, focusing on how senior leaders can architect a data-driven culture, leverage analytics for strategic foresight, and use a disciplined, evidence-based approach to make the high-stakes decisions that define the future of the organization.

Lessons Learned
This “Business Transformation Strategy – Data-Driven Decision Making” course will empower Managing Directors with critical skills and profound insights, leading to several invaluable lessons:
- Data is Not a Tool, It’s a Mindset: Understanding that a successful transformation begins with a fundamental shift in culture, where data is the language of leadership and the basis for all critical decisions.
- Transformation is a Continuous Journey: Recognizing that in a dynamic global economy, business transformation is not a one-time project, but an ongoing process of adaptation, learning, and reinvention, driven by data.
- Leadership is the Ultimate Enabler: Appreciating that a Managing Director’s role is not to be a data scientist, but to be a visionary leader who champions a data-driven culture, aligns the organization, and ensures that insights are translated into disciplined action.
- Data + Human Judgment = Optimal Decisions: Learning that the most effective decisions are not made by data alone, but by a powerful combination of rigorous data analysis and seasoned, empathetic human judgment.
- Integrity is the Foundation of Trust: Internalizing that robust data governance and a commitment to ethical data use are essential for building trust with employees, customers, and regulators, which is the ultimate currency of long-term success.
